BASIC LINE sorting station
With the new sorting station, B.PRO is responding to the growing importance of well structured return and separation processes, particularly at schools and daycare centres. Clearly defined openings ensure that waste sorting remains traceable – a key prerequisite for preventing waste from being put into the incorrect containers and also for making processes verifiable.

BASIC LINE Kids diagonal
Another new product is the BASIC LINE Kids diagonal, which has been specially developed to meet the needs of young guests. Smaller distances between the bowls, an ergonomic serving height and usability from both sides make it easier for children to access food, thereby supporting independent processes. At the same time, the serving height of 750 millimetres facilitates barrier-free use – for example for wheelchair users – and underlines the inclusive nature of the product line.

B.PROTHERM K with removable heating element
In future, the B.PROTHERM K front loaders with convection heating will optionally be available with a small yet critical change. The heating element, which was previously permanently integrated into the door, can now be removed without tools thanks to a LOXX quick-release fastener. Facilities with existing plastic food transport containers also benefit, as a conversion kit is available for the 420 K and 620 K models.
